NOTE 1 - GENERAL

Quadratech, Inc. ("the Company") was formed under the laws of Nevada on
February 4, 1994.

Quadratech, Inc., and its wholly-owned subsidiary, Oil Scavenger Absorbent, Inc.
("OSA", a California corporation formed in August, 1993), was established to
offer significant solutions for certain major environmental problems from the
development and manufacturing a range of environmentally safe bio-degradable
products.

NOTE 4 - ROYALTIES

The Company has a signed agreement with an officer/stockholder to a pay a
royalty of 4% on gross sales of oil absorbent material per year. In exchange for
the royalty, the Company acquired the patent on the oil absorbent material.


NOTE 5 - INCOME TAXES

The Company files consolidated federal and state income tax returns with its
subsidiary.

Provision for income taxes in the consolidated statements of operations for six
months ended June 30, 1997 and 1996 consist of $800 minimum state income taxes
in each year.

As of December 31, 1996, the Company has federal net operating loss
carryforwards of $2,245,455, and California NOL of $2,189,259 to reduce future
taxable income. To the extent not utilized, both carryforwards will begin to
expire beginning 2000 and 1998 respectively.

NOTE 7 - GOING CONCERN

The accompanying consolidated financial statements are presented on the basis
that the Companies are going concerns. Going concern contemplates the
realization of assets and the satisfication of liabilities in the normal course
of business over a reasonable length of time. As shown in the accompanying
consolidated financial statements, the Company incurred a net loss of $260,684
and $418,021 for six months ended June 30, 1997 and 1996, respectively, and as
of June 30, 1997, the Company has an accumulated deficit of $2,569,592, a
deficit in stockholders' equity of $239,819 and current liabilities exceed
current assets by $341,732.

Management is currently involved in active negotiations to obtain additional
financing and actively increasing marketing efforts to increase revenues. The
Company continued existence depends on its ability to meet its financing
requirements and the success of its future operations. The financial statements
do not include any adjustments that might result from the outcome of this
uncertainty.

Item II.    Management's Discussion and Analysis or Plan of Operation

Results of Operation.

        For the current quarter, the Company focused on marketing its oil
absorbent products, together with its Flush-It(Tm) litter to additional
superstore chains, animal supplies co-ops and to individual pet supplies stores
in the United States and Canada. 

        Selling, general and administrative costs decreased substantially as a
result of a reduction in personnel and decreased marketing costs associated with
the sale of products to its customers. 


Liquidity and Capital Resources. 

        The liquidity of the Company and its available capital resources have
not improved.

        The Company believes that internally generated funds and the sale and
issuance of stock for cash or in cancellation of indebtedness will provide
minimum capital resources to finance operations, fund capital expenditures and
planned research activities. The Company's need for funds has been reduced
predicated upon the significant reduction in property rental and maintenance
expenses and the reduction of marketing costs.

        For the current quarter, the Company had no material commitments to
acquire additional assets.
